Description:
 KlamAV brings ClamAV functionality to the KDE
desktop user.
 In other words, it's a front-end (though it does
try to be a bit more than that.)

Features include support for:

- First-Run Wizard
- On Access Scanning.
- Manual Scanning. 
- Context-Menu Scanning
- Quarantine Management.
- Downloading updates
- Automatic Software updates (ClamAV and KlamAV) 
- Mail Scanning (KMail and Ximian Evolution)
- Automated Compilation and Installation
- dazuko-2.1.0 pre-packaged
- Virus Browser
- Scan Scheduler
- *NEW* Event Logger and Viewer *NEW*
-  German/Russian/Portugese/Spanish/Polish/Czech
Translations

Changelog:
 19/01/05
--------

* Added Event Logger/Viewer
* Improved Configuration Interface
* Scan Progress Bars
* Ability to Scan Devices


20/11/05
--------
* First-Run Wizard added. Contains link for
donating to ClamAV team - please donate!!
* Changed name of arkollon installer to
klamarkollon and included it in main source tree.
This should
  simplify packaging and also prevent KlamAV's
version of arkollon clashing with any others on
the system.
* Do not prompt for new ClamAV version if
'Automatically Update ClamAV' not checked.
* Fixed regression in behaviour of auto-updates
dialog.
* Added Thomas Klos' credit to about file.
* Modified dazuko install to improve (hopefully)
ease of use.
* Bug-fix to checking database used by klammail
when changing database path
